Summary

On 30 June 1984 at about 16:48 local time, a Aero Commander S2R registered N9059N was involved in an accident near Americus, Georgia, United States. One person was on board and one had minor injuries. The aircraft was destroyed. No probable cause statement is available for this record.

Read the full NTSB narrative

ACCORDING TO THE PLT, HE HAD MANEUVERED TO FINISH SPRAYING A FIELD & WAS DESCENDING ON A TRIM RUN WHEN THE ENG COUGHED/HESITATED. HE STATED THAT HE BECAME DISTRACTED BY THE PROBLEM & BEFORE HE REALIZED IT, THE ACFT WAS CONVERGING ON TREES. HE TURNED THE ACFT TO THE RIGHT, BUT THE PLANE CRASHED INTO THE TREES & BURNED. THE AIRFRAME & ENG WERE DESTROYED BY THE FIRE.

Quoted verbatim from the NTSB record.
